### Step 4: Enable banker's rounding in Convertrix

Before promoting the release, switch the currency conversion service to the new decimal engine. The legacy float path introduced sub-cent drift that compounded in multi-hop conversions, which is why reconciliation flagged the Q3 ledgers. After deploying build 412, run the reconciliation job once against the staging ledger and confirm the drift report is empty. The engine reads its rounding mode and precision at startup, so restart both workers after applying the values below.

config for tagaf-bawif:
[norok]
host = norok.ordinworks.local
user = norok_svc
database = norok_prod

MEMO — Welcome aboard! Quick heads-up before your first week: Bramblewick Systems sent over a term sheet for the Larkfield co-development deal. It's mostly what we expected, though their exclusivity ask is broader than we'd like. Odile has marked up the draft and wants your read before Friday. The strategic context is summarized in the note below.

management briefing: Headcount on the Belix team goes from 60 to 93 by the end of November. Gross margin on Belix came in at 23 percent against a plan of 47 percent.

Subject: Large-Deal Discount Policy — Effective Immediately

Team,

New rule: any discount over 15% on deals above one million needs sign-off from me and Finance. No exceptions. The Quillon account taught us what unchecked discounting costs. Standard rate cards from Henrik's group go out Friday. Existing quotes are grandfathered through month-end. Route approvals through the Deskline queue, not email. Questions to your regional lead. One thing to keep in mind:

board note of yahig-yahif: Silmirox Works plans to raise the Aldius list price by 18.5 percent in January. The steering committee signed off on a budget of $141.9 million for Project Tamix. The renewal with Eliysek Logistics closes at $114.1 million a year, 18.9 percent below the last contract. Project Gordor slips by a full year because of the supplier delay.